Untitled

 avatar
unknown
plain_text
4 years ago
1.8 kB
5
Indexable
//app.js


 const taskForm1 = document.querySelector('#taskForm1')
const Username = document.querySelector('#Username')
const Password = document.querySelector('#Password')


 const { ipcRenderer } = require('electron')

 
taskForm1.addEventListener("submit",async e=>{
  e.preventDefault();
  const user={
    name:Username.value,
pass:Password.value 
  }
  ipcRenderer.invoke('get-users',user).then(()=> console.log('new')).catch((err)=> console.error('Error'))   
  
})

ipcRenderer.on('enter', (e, args) => {
  window.close()  
  });
  
   
//index.html

<!DOCTYPE html>
<html lang="en">
<head>
    <meta http-equiv="Content-Security-Policy" content="default-src 'self'; script-src 'self';">
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<link rel="stylesheet" href="ui/style.css" />
    
   
    <title>LoginForm</title>
</head>
<body>
   <h1>Welcome</h1>
   <form id="taskForm1">
       <br>
   <input type="text" id="Username" placeholder="Username" autofocus>
  <br>
<input type="text" id="Password" placeholder="Password" autofocus>
<br>
    <button type="submit">Login</button>
    
    
    <p class="para-2">
        Do you want to change your password? <a href="pass.html">Change Password</a>
      </p>
    <p class="para-2">
        Not have an account? <a href="signup.html">Sign Up Here</a>
      </p>
    </form>
   
   <script  src="app.js"></script>
</body>
</html>

//index.js

const {createWindow} = require('./main')

const{app} = require('electron')
require('./database')
require('./models/user')
require('./models/list')
require('./models/client')
app.allowRendererProcessReuse = true
//app.whenReady().then(createWindow)

Editor is loading...